Mrs. Bennet eyed Will. “So, you're Lizzy's new beau.”

“Mom, this is William Darcy,” Elizabeth said.

Will held out his hand. “It's nice to meet you, Mrs. Bennet.”

“It's nice tofinallymeetyou, William Darcy,” Mrs. Bennet said pointedly, and grasped his hand. “Why don’t we all enjoy some fresh air on the patio?”

While everyone went outside, Elizabeth hung back and grasped Lydia’s arm. “I heard what you said when we were walking in,” she said when they were alone. “You need to remember something—Denny didn’t stick around for you either.”

Lydia frowned. “What's your point?”

“My point is, what happened in the past is in the past, and it needs to be left there.”

“Okay, fine. I get it.” Lydia’s voice softened. “I had no idea you were seeing Willy. How long have you been together?”

Elizabeth shrugged, trying to appear nonchalant. “About a month or so.”

“That’s great.” Lydia sighed. “Um, I’m sorry for what I said earlier. Anddamn, Lizzy…Willy is hot. Good for you.”

“He is, isn't he? But can you please stop calling him Willy?”

Lydia grinned. “I guess I can do that.”

They went outside, and Elizabeth saw that her mother had cornered Will by the dogwood tree in the backyard. The open and expressive features she’d grown used to were shuttered away, hidden behind a mask.Definitely not a good sign.

Lydia joined Charles and Jane, and the three immediately began planning their next outing to Monday Night Madness. Elizabeth saw that her father was sitting alone and keeping a watchful eye on his wife, and went to join him.

“Your young man is in real estate,” he said.

“Yes.”

“It looks as if he's making quite an impression on your mother.”

She turned to see her mother beaming at Will, and felt a swell of nervous anxiety. “What do you suppose they're talking about?”

“Oh, knowing your mother, they're talking about high society in Boston, how many cars he has, how much money he has invested, and just whatishis net worth? Does he have any other homes? Has he ever been married before? Engaged? How many children does he wish to have—or does he already have some, hidden away somewhere?” He paused. “How long does he plan on sticking around?”

Elizabeth remained silent, and her father turned to her. “Shall I go on?”

She stared into her father’s eyes, mirror images of her own. “No, Dad, you can stop.”

“Very well. You know what your mother is about.” He tilted his head. “Tell me about him, Lizzy.”

She looked down at her hands, feeling deflated by her father's remarks. “What do you want to know?”

Mr. Bennet sighed. “How did you meet?”

“We met...accidentally. We didn't like each other at all, not at first. But then we kept seeing each other, and we started to talk a little more...” She smiled softly. “He’s wonderful.”

“He's quite handsome too, isn't he?”

“I think so.”

“Handsome and wealthy. He ticks all of your mother’s boxes. A perfect ten.”

Elizabeth ignored him. She couldn’t come up with a suitable reply, and that was exactly what her father was counting on; a clever, witty rejoinder in response to his provocation.

Mr. Bennet acknowledged her silence with a pat on her knee. “Sorry, Lizzy. You know how your father can be.”
